A metal roll forming machine continuously bends a long strip of sheet metal — typically coiled steel — through a series of roll stations, each incrementally bending the metal until the desired cross-sectional profile is achieved. This process is highly efficient, waste-minimizing, and capable of producing complex profiles with tight tolerances — exactly what Chile's demanding industrial sectors require.

Chile's NCh 433 seismic standards demand structural components with precise dimensional tolerances and consistent material properties. Cold roll forming, unlike hot forming or manual bending, does not alter the metallurgical properties of the steel, ensuring that seismic brackets, steel studs, and structural purlins meet the required mechanical specifications every time.
Roll forming is a near-net-shape process, meaning virtually all input material is converted into finished product with minimal scrap. In Chile, where steel is predominantly imported and subject to exchange rate fluctuations, material efficiency directly impacts profitability. Roll forming lines can reduce material waste by up to 15–25% compared to alternative fabrication methods.
